The benefit of this approach is that it can help break … Web3 dec. 2024 · Waking up at the same time at night may be stress-related. While there’s currently no research that explains exactly why we wake up near or around the same time of night, Aloia said it’s likely due to hypervigilance or worry. “Many times when we fall asleep with worries, we process these worries during certain stages of sleep,” he said.

The core of these strategies is that they enable a person to substitute thoughts that might keep them awake (arousing thoughts) with non-arousing thoughts. This should: reduce the time it takes to fall asleep (the sleep onset time) help you to stop overthinking.
